From Hospital to School – Renovation and Conversion of a Listed Building in Gersthof by Franz und Sue

In Vienna’s Gersthof area, Franz & Sue transformed the Orthopaedic Hospital from the 1920s into a contemporary educational campus. The striking building is a listed monument and situated in a sprawling park with century-old trees. After the hospital moved out, it was almost converted into luxury apartments. Instead, however, the Federal Real Estate Company (Bundesimmobiliengesellschaft) acquired the property and developed a flagship project for the adaptation of existing buildings into contemporary learning landscapes. In this way, the building remains open to the public. At the rear of the extensive park, two new gymnasiums with black-glazed, wooden slatted façades complement the existing pavilion structure on the campus with a contemporary architectural vocabulary.
